Astilbe x japonica 'Deutschland'
False Spirea
USDA Hardiness Zone 4-8
Early to mid-season, purest white with open lacy panicles. Glossy deep-green foliage.
Interesting Notes
Another Astilbe japonica hybrid released by George Arends in the 1920's.
Bloom Time
June-July (early)
Homeowner Growing and Maintenance Tips
Requires constant moisture to perform at best.
When to Divide
early spring or fall, divide every 3 years to retain vigor
